Item 1.03    Bankruptcy or Receivership.

Voluntary Petition for Reorganization

As previously disclosed, on January 23, 2023, Rockley Photonics Holdings Limited (the “Company”) filed a voluntary petition for relief under chapter 11 of title 11 (the “Chapter 11 Case”) of the United States Code in the United States Bankruptcy Court for the Southern District of New York. On January 24, 2023, the Company filed a petition (the “Cayman Petition”) with the Grand Court of the Cayman Islands (the “Cayman Grand Court”) seeking the appointment of joint restructuring officers who will advise the Company in order to facilitate the restructuring transactions to be effectuated in connection with the Chapter 11 Case.

The Company cautions that trading in the Company’s securities (including, without limitation, its common stock) during the pendency of the Chapter 11 Case is highly speculative and poses substantial risks. Trading prices for the Company’s securities may bear little or no relationship to the actual recovery, if any, by holders of the Company’s securities in the Chapter 11 Case.

Item 7.01.    Regulation FD Disclosure.

In connection with the Cayman Petition, the Company filed unaudited, unconsolidated management accounts for the Company for the month ending November 30, 2022 with the Cayman Grand Court (the “November Management Accounts”).

The November Management Accounts are based solely on information available to the Company as of the date thereof are unaudited and were not prepared with a view toward public disclosure and should not be relied on by any party for any reason. The November Management Accounts reflect $604.2 million (net) of intercompany receivables, which are uncollectible, have no cash value and are expected to be written off and/or expunged under the Chapter 11 Case, based on the de minimis asset and cash value of the Company and its subsidiaries.
